46 * \brief Returns the message for an error code.
47 * \param errnum The error code number, which must be a system error code
48 * or an ALSA error code.
49 * \return The ASCII description of the given numeric error code.
51 const char *snd_strerror(int errnum)
55 if (errnum < SND_ERROR_BEGIN)
56 return (const char *) strerror(errnum);
57 errnum -= SND_ERROR_BEGIN;
58 if ((unsigned int) errnum >= sizeof(snd_error_codes) / sizeof(const char *))
59 return "Unknown error";
60 return snd_error_codes[errnum];

86 * \brief The default error handler function.
87 * \param file The filename where the error was hit.
88 * \param line The line number.
89 * \param function The function name.
90 * \param err The error code.
91 * \param fmt The message (including the format characters).
92 * \param ... Optional arguments.
94 * If a local error function has been installed for the current thread by
95 * \ref snd_lib_error_set_local, it is called. Otherwise, prints the error
96 * message including location to \c stderr.
98 static void snd_lib_error_default(const char *file, int line, const char *function, int err, const char *fmt, ...)
103 local_error(file, line, function, err, fmt, arg);
107 fprintf(stderr, "ALSA lib %s:%i:(%s) ", file, line, function);
108 vfprintf(stderr, fmt, arg);
110 fprintf(stderr, ": %s", snd_strerror(err));

123 * \brief Sets the error handler.
124 * \param handler The pointer to the new error handler function.
126 * This function sets a new error handler, or (if \c handler is \c NULL)
127 * the default one which prints the error messages to \c stderr.
129 int snd_lib_error_set_handler(snd_lib_error_handler_t handler)
131 snd_lib_error = handler == NULL ? snd_lib_error_default : handler;
133 if (snd_lib_error != snd_lib_error_default)
134 snd_err_msg = snd_lib_error;
